Photographer Salary in Hialeah, FL — 2026
The median Photographer salary in Hialeah, FL is $48,400 per year ($4,033/month, $23/hr). This reflects the local cost of living index of 110, which is 10% above the national average.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is the average Photographer salary in Hialeah, FL?
The median Photographer salary in Hialeah, FL is $48,400 per year as of 2026. This is adjusted for the local cost of living index of 110. Entry-level Photographers earn around $31,900, while senior-level professionals can earn $78,100 or more.
How much does a Photographer take home in Hialeah after taxes?
A Photographer earning the median salary of $48,400 in Hialeah, FL takes home approximately $40,928 per year ($3,411/month) after federal, state, and local taxes. The effective tax rate is 15.4%.
Is Hialeah a good city for Photographers?
Hialeah, FL has a cost of living index of 110 (above national average). Photographers here earn above the city median. The local unemployment rate is 4.0% and top industries include Manufacturing, Retail, Healthcare.
What skills are needed for a Photographer in Hialeah?
Key skills for Photographers include Lighting, Composition, Lightroom, Photoshop, Retouching. Typical education requirement is No Formal Requirement. Valuable certifications include CPP Certification, Photography Degree.
How does Photographer salary in Hialeah compare to the national average?
The national median Photographer salary is $44,000. In Hialeah, the adjusted salary is $48,400, which is 10.0% higher than the national average, reflecting the local cost of living.
